Strategic Account Manager Overview:

Reporting directly to the Sales Director, the Strategic Account Manager (SAM) will be responsible for meeting and exceeding ARR targets within specific assigned accounts. The SAM will acquire new prospective customers and expand existing customers. The candidate will actively prospect, qualify, and close new business within their assigned accounts. The SAM will also build relationships with assigned customers to maximize the iiQ offerings provided for their districts. The SAM will develop deep knowledge of assigned accounts and work with CS and Product teams to develop keen awareness of iiQ technologies. The SAM will qualify potential opportunities and actively manage the buying cycle for new customer acquisition and current customer expansion. Day-to-day activities will include qualifying potential leads, prioritizing and organizing activities, demonstrating iiQ technologies, managing pilot processes, conducting customer assessments, and coordinating effective follow up to move selling opportunities to a decision.

The ideal candidate will have a compelling and persuasive communication style. They enjoy leveraging their expertise to help new prospects see the value of iiQ technology. Effective internal communication with Marketing, Product Management, Customer Success, and other key stakeholders is also a critical success factor.

Strategic Account Manager Responsibilities: 

  • Meet and exceed sales results - new ARR targets
  • Prioritize assigned prospects and customers
  • Contact prospects, generate interest and qualify needs for iiQ offerings
  • Deliver compelling sales presentations and product demonstrations for new prospects and current customers
  • Manage the buying cycle for all new prospects – including discovery, demonstration, competitive differentiation, piloting, negotiating, and closing
  • Expand assigned customers with goal of achieving 100% sold for iiQ offerings
  • Communicate customer stories and best practices in a compelling persuasive way
  • Develop relationships with key stakeholders to ensure long-term success
  • Effectively manage follow up activities to move selling opportunities to a decision
  • Communicate and present territory activity, performance, and forecasting to leadership (weekly, monthly, quarterly)
  • Develop and maintain appropriate new sales pipeline for consistent performance
  • Enhance personal effectiveness through the efficient use of technology
  • Generate ad hoc reports for internal departments as needed

Strategic Account Manager Requirements:

  • Four (4) year college degree, or equivalent experience
  • Minimum of 7 years new logo sales experience with SaaS solution OR, minimum of 5 years new logo sales experience in K12 market
  • Track record of consistent top performance – meeting/exceeding ARR targets
  • Track record of closing large complex opportunities with multiple stakeholders
  • Exceptional commun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to simplify complex technology
  • Exceptional group presentation skills – compelling and persuasive style
  • Highly organized and process driven work habits
  • Driven individual with ability to work independently and within a team environment in a competitive marketplace
  • Strong knowledge of Salesforce, Microsoft Office, Google Suite, etc.
  • Experience in SaaS sales to the K12 market is highly preferred
  • Ability to travel up >25%
